LCD (Liquid Crystal Display) screen modules are integral components in the realm of electronic displays, including LED screens. These modules are essential for delivering high-quality visuals in various applications ranging from consumer electronics to industrial displays. Understanding the structure and function of LCD screen modules can greatly enhance your knowledge in the electrical and LED display industry.
At their core, LCD screen modules consist of several key components: a liquid crystal layer, polarizers, and backlighting. The liquid crystal layer is responsible for controlling the light passage, allowing users to view images and text clearly. Polarizers are crucial in filtering light and enabling the display of vibrant colors. Backlighting, often provided by LED sources, illuminates the screen, especially in low-light conditions, ensuring visibility.
One significant advantage of LCD screen modules is their energy efficiency compared to traditional display technologies. This efficiency makes them an attractive choice for a wide range of applications, including smartphones, televisions, and signage. In the context of LED displays, integrating LCD screen modules can lead to a more versatile and effective visual communication tool.
The applications of LCD screen modules are diverse. They are utilized in various settings, from retail environments displaying dynamic advertisements to industrial applications where real-time data is crucial. The versatility of these modules extends to different sizes and resolutions, making them suitable for both small handheld devices and larger commercial displays.
When considering the installation of an LCD screen module, several factors should be taken into account. These include the module's resolution, viewing angles, and response times. A higher resolution enhances image clarity, while wider viewing angles improve visibility from different perspectives. Additionally, response time is critical in applications where rapid image changes occur, such as video displays.
Furthermore, understanding the compatibility of LCD screen modules with existing systems is vital. Professionals should assess the electrical specifications and interfaces to ensure seamless integration. Proper selection and installation can significantly impact the performance and longevity of the display.
